Loveland Peak
Loveland Peak is a peak in Sanders, Montana and has an elevation of 5,449 feet. Loveland Peak is situated nearby to the town Noxon.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Noxon
Town
Noxon is a census-designated place in Sanders County, Montana, United States. The population of the whole CDP was 255 at the 2020 census. The town was established in 1883 as a Northern Pacific Railroad station. Nearby is the Noxon Rapids Dam.
